Baseball Recap: Dodge City Demons vs. Great Bend Panthers
Dodge City had lost six straight on the road, but on Friday they dropped their record down to 7-12 to make it seven. They came up short against the Great Bend Panthers, falling 12-0. The game snapped a strange streak: the last six times these teams have met, it?s been the away team that?s taken home the W.
Dodge City saw two different players step up and record at least one hit. One of them was Kyson Bogner, who went 1-for-2 with one stolen base.
As for Great Bend, they have been performing well recently as they've won five of their last six contests. That's provided a nice bump to their 14-4 record this season. The result was nothing new for Great Bend, who have now won ten matches by six runs or more so far this season.
On Great Bend's side, the team relied heavily on Ian Premer, who went 2-for-3 with two runs, one triple, and one double. The team also got some help courtesy of Jaxon Wondra, who went 2-for-3 with two runs and two RBI.
While Dodge City had to take the loss, they won't have to wait long to give it another shot: the pair will be back at it again later today.
